Originally Posted by nrr
Flunch restaurant (one is a block for the Pompidou Center), has always been a bargain: One main course (beef or 1/4 of chicken) + a drink + unlimited vegetable bar (vegetables, pasta, rice etc.) all for 6.50 Euro, seems to have gotten even "better", the vegetable bar is now located after the check-out cashiers, so you go back for unlimited helpings.
While the food is not gourmet, it is tasty and filling and cheap.
